What Is Plastic Tint Film for Furniture Lamination?

Plastic tint film for furniture lamination refers to a category of precision-engineered polymer films — predominantly manufactured from PETG (Polyethylene Terephthalate Glycol), GAG (a co-extruded composite of GPPS/ABS/GPPS layers), and high-clarity PET substrates — designed to be bonded onto furniture panels, cabinetry substrates, and wall boards through industrial lamination processes.

These films serve a dual purpose: they impart rich decorative aesthetics — including high gloss, matte, marble-effect, wood-grain, metallic, and skin-feel textures — while simultaneously providing a protective functional layer that resists abrasion, UV degradation, moisture ingress, and chemical staining.

Unlike traditional paint or solid wood veneers, plastic tint films offer a cost-effective, reproducible, and highly consistent surface solution that is particularly well-suited to high-throughput industrial furniture manufacturing environments that operate PUR flat-paste machines and precision flat-sticking lamination equipment.

Core Technical Advantages of PETG Tint Films

Six decisive performance pillars that make plastic tint films the preferred surface solution for modern furniture manufacturing.

Ultra-High Surface Clarity

PETG and GAG films achieve light transmittance exceeding 92%, delivering mirror-like high-gloss finishes that rival lacquered surfaces with zero post-processing required on furniture panels.

Superior Scratch & Wear Resistance

Advanced hard-coating formulations provide pencil hardness ratings of 2H–4H, making laminated surfaces resistant to daily household abrasion, key scratches, and routine cleaning chemicals.

Precise PUR Lamination Compatibility

Films are engineered with optimised surface energy and temperature-activation profiles specifically for PUR (polyurethane reactive) flat-paste machine processes, ensuring void-free bonding at production speeds.

Commercial & Industrial Market Status of Furniture Lamination Films

The global decorative surface films market for furniture applications is currently valued at over USD 8.5 billion and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 6.2% through 2030, driven by surging demand from residential whole-house customisation, commercial fit-out, and modular office furniture sectors across Asia-Pacific, Europe, and North America.

China remains the world's largest producer and exporter of furniture lamination films, accounting for more than 38% of global output. Manufacturers in Ganzhou, Guangdong, and Jiangsu have invested heavily in precision coating and co-extrusion technologies, enabling them to deliver GAG and PETG films that meet or exceed the quality benchmarks previously associated exclusively with European and Japanese suppliers.

The shift away from PVC-based decorative films towards PETG and GAG alternatives has accelerated significantly since 2020, as furniture OEMs face increasing pressure from European import regulations, retailer sustainability requirements, and consumer awareness of indoor air quality. PETG films, being halogen-free and recyclable, have captured substantial market share from traditional vinyl-based products in premium furniture categories.

PUR flat-paste lamination technology has become the dominant industrial bonding method for furniture panel production, replacing EVA-based processes in high-volume plants due to its superior bond strength, heat resistance, and compatibility with moisture-exposed environments such as kitchens and bathrooms.

Industry Development Trends: 2025–2030

The plastic tint film landscape for furniture lamination is undergoing rapid transformation driven by technology, sustainability, and shifting consumer preferences.

🔬 Bio-Based & Recyclable Film Materials

R&D investment is converging on bio-PETG substrates derived from bio-based MEG (monoethylene glycol), reducing the carbon footprint of decorative films by up to 40%. Major furniture groups are piloting circular take-back programmes requiring film materials to be separable and recyclable at end-of-life — directly influencing procurement specifications for lamination film suppliers globally.

🤖 AI-Driven Pattern Generation & Mass Customisation

Advances in digital printing integration with film lamination are enabling furniture manufacturers to offer mass-customised surface designs at industrial production speeds. AI-generated pattern libraries, combined with precision gravure printing on PETG substrates, are delivering bespoke design capabilities that were previously only available to premium hand-crafted furniture studios.

🛡 Functional Surface Enhancement

Next-generation plastic tint films are incorporating multifunctional coating layers offering antibacterial properties (Ag+ ion treatments), anti-fingerprint nano-coatings, and even self-healing soft-feel surfaces. These innovations address the hygiene-focused requirements of healthcare furniture, hospitality fit-out, and child-safety furniture categories.

🌍 Regulatory-Driven Material Migration

The EU's forthcoming EUDR (Deforestation Regulation) and extended producer responsibility (EPR) frameworks are accelerating the migration from natural veneer and MDF to plastic tint film lamination in the European market. PETG films offer a certified, traceable, and compliant alternative that helps furniture exporters meet evolving sustainability disclosure obligations.

High-Speed Production Compatibility

New-generation PUR flat-paste machines operating at speeds above 25 m/min demand films with ultra-consistent tension, stable adhesion activation windows, and zero static buildup. Film producers are developing electrostatic-dissipative (ESD) and anti-blocking film formulations specifically optimised for these high-speed lamination platforms.

📦 Whole-House Customisation Market Expansion

China's whole-house customisation (整装) market has expanded to over RMB 400 billion and is growing at 15%+ annually, creating enormous pull demand for high-quality decorative lamination films. Leading brands such as OPPEIN, Sogal, and Holike are standardising on PETG and GAG film solutions across their entire cabinet and panel product ranges.

Industrial Lamination Process with Plastic Tint Films

A streamlined four-stage workflow ensures perfect adhesion, consistent surface quality, and high throughput in furniture manufacturing environments.

01

Substrate Preparation

MDF, HDF, particle board, or PVC foam boards are sanded, cleaned, and pre-treated to achieve optimal surface energy for PUR adhesive bonding.

02

PUR Adhesive Application

Reactive PUR adhesive is applied uniformly across the substrate surface via roller coating systems on the flat-paste machine — typical coat weight 30–60 g/m².

03

Film Lamination & Pressing

PETG or GAG plastic tint film is fed from precision roll stock through the lamination station, bonded under controlled temperature and pressure for complete wet-out and adhesion.

04

Curing & Quality Inspection

Laminated panels pass through UV or moisture-cure stations. Final panels undergo adhesion pull-off testing, surface gloss measurement, and visual inspection before packing.
